Hey all, come January my girlfriend and I will be heading on a holiday up North staying in kalbarri for 3 nights carnarvon for 5 nights (family reasons) and staying in exmouth and the ningaloo area for 5 days. We are taking two kayaks rigged for fishing but these are slow and we are fairly inexperienced anyone know of any safe easy spots where we can drop a line? Also my goal for fishing on this trip is to catch a quennies or trevs on poppers or chromies any tips or locations would be much appreciated (land based)! thanks guys

The river at Kalbarri is a good place to start
Plenty of good fishing in there and great places to explore. However, the river mouth is quite dangerous and not a place for the inexperienced.

Yep the Kalbarri river mouth is definitely not a good place to go especially if you are on a yak! There are lots of other places to explore around the area though, just head into the local tackle shop and they will tell you where has been fishing well. You prob wont even need the yaks up there cos the land based action is pretty solid around that time of the year.
